    The Origins of Fettuccine Alfredo

    Before diving into the creative adaptations by Pioneer Woman, understanding where Fettuccine Alfredo began adds depth to our dining experience. The dish originated in Rome, invented by Alfredo di Lelio in the early 20th century. As the story goes, Alfredo's wife was struggling with an unsettled stomach post-childbirth, and to coax her appetite, he created a simple yet indulgent dish using fresh fettuccine, butter, and Parmesan. The resulting dish was not only a success with Alfredo's wife but also became renowned when honeymooning Hollywood stars brought the recipe back to America.

    Unlike the versions popular in the United States today, traditional Italian Alfredo lacks the heavy cream found in many American adaptations. The true essence of Fettuccine Alfredo rests in the balance of butter and parmesan that emulsifies with the starchy pasta water to form the sauce. This subtle, delicate approach requires technique and precision, hallmarks of Italian culinary artistry.

    Emphasizing Fresh Ingredients

    Ree emphasizes the importance of using fresh ingredients to achieve optimal flavor. Freshly grated Parmesan cheese, high-quality butter, and homemade fettuccine, should you have the time, form the foundation of her Alfredo sauce. Freshness not only ensures a richer taste but elevates the dish to one that feels gourmet despite its humble origins.

    The Addition of Cream

    While traditionalists may shy away from adding cream, the Pioneer Woman embraces it, finding that it adds both sumptuousness and a forgiving nature to the sauce. This addition ensures even beginner cooks can create a smooth, consistent texture, making it less intimidating to tackle this renowned dish.

    Cooking Fettuccine Alfredo at Home

    Attempting to cook Fettuccine Alfredo at home, especially with Pioneer Woman’s guidance, is a rewarding endeavor that bridges the gap between traditional Italian cooking and modern American tastes. For those looking to embark on this culinary journey, here’s a simple outline to get you started:

    Ingredients

    • 12 oz Fettuccine pasta
    • 1 cup unsalted butter
    • 1 1/2 to 2 cups heavy cream
    • 2 cups freshly grated Parmesan cheese
    • Salt and pepper to taste
    • Optional: Minced garlic, nutmeg, cooked chicken or shrimp
    • Garnish: Chopped fresh parsley or basil

    Method

    1. Cook the fettuccine according to package instructions. Reserve some of the pasta water for later use then drain.
    2. In a large skillet over medium heat, melt butter and add cream. Simmer for a few minutes to meld the flavors. If using, add minced garlic at this stage.
    3. Lower the heat, incorporate the Parmesan cheese into the sauce and whisk until melted and smooth.
    4. Add the cooked pasta to the sauce, carefully tossing to coat. If the sauce is too thick, gradually add pasta water until the desired consistency is achieved.
    5. Season with salt, pepper, and a dash of nutmeg if desired.
    6. Top with grilled chicken or sautéed shrimp for an enhanced meal. Garnish with fresh herbs and serve immediately.
